Understanding Tomato Nutrient Requirements

Tomato plants require a balanced diet of nutrients to grow and produce maximum yield. The basic nutrient requirements for tomato plants can be broken down into three main categories: nitrogen (N), phosphorus (P), and potassium (K). These macronutrients are often referred to as NPK, and they play critical roles in plant growth.

Nitrogen is essential for leaf growth and development, while phosphorus promotes root growth and fruiting. Potassium helps regulate water balance and overall plant health. The ideal ratio of NPK for tomato plants varies depending on the stage of growth: 10-10-10 (N-P-K) for seedlings, 15-30-15 for vegetative growth, and 20-20-20 for fruiting.

Micronutrients like calcium, magnesium, and sulfur also play important roles in plant health. Calcium helps maintain cell wall structure, while magnesium is involved in photosynthesis and transport of sugars within the plant. Sulfur aids in protein synthesis and can help prevent disease. Ensure that your fertilizer provides a balanced mix of these nutrients to support healthy growth and maximum yield.

Selecting a Suitable Fertilizer Type

When selecting a suitable fertilizer type for your tomatoes, you’re faced with a multitude of options. The primary distinction lies between organic and inorganic fertilizers.

Organic fertilizers are derived from natural sources such as animal waste, compost, or plant-based materials. They release nutrients slowly, promoting healthy root development and soil biota. Some popular examples include fish emulsion, bone meal, and manure tea. These options tend to be more environmentally friendly, but their slow release rate may require frequent applications.

Inorganic fertilizers, on the other hand, are synthetic substances engineered to provide an instant boost of nutrients. Examples include ammonium nitrate, urea, and potassium chloride. They offer rapid results, but often come with a higher environmental cost due to excessive nutrient runoff and potential water pollution.

For those seeking a natural alternative, consider options like green sand or alfalfa meal, which are rich in micronutrients without the synthetic additives found in many commercial fertilizers.

Testing Soil pH and Nutrient Levels

Before you start fertilizing your tomatoes, it’s essential to understand what they’re already getting from the soil. Testing the soil pH and nutrient levels will give you a clear picture of what your plants need to thrive. This information will help you make informed decisions about which fertilizers to use and how much to apply.

To collect a soil sample, dig a small hole about 8-10 inches deep in an area where your tomatoes will be planted. Collect a handful of soil from the bottom of the hole and mix it well. Then, transfer the sample to a clean container or bag, making sure to label it with your name, address, and the date. You can send this sample to a reputable laboratory for analysis.

The lab will test the pH level of your soil, which should ideally fall between 6.0 and 7.0 for optimal tomato growth. They’ll also analyze nutrient levels, including nitrogen, phosphorus, potassium, and other essential micronutrients. With this data, you can adjust your fertilizing strategy to provide your tomatoes with exactly what they need to reach their full potential.

Amending Soil with Organic Matter

Adding organic matter to your soil is one of the most effective ways to improve its structure and fertility. This process, known as amending, can make a huge difference in the health and productivity of your tomato plants. Think of it like giving your soil a nutrient-rich boost that will help it support healthy growth.

Compost, manure, or peat moss are all great options for organic matter amendments. Compost is particularly beneficial because it’s a natural fertilizer that’s teeming with microorganisms that break down nutrients and make them available to plants. It also helps improve soil structure by increasing its water-holding capacity and aeration.

When using compost as an amendment, aim for about 2-3 inches of the material on top of your soil. You can mix it in well or leave it as a surface layer – either way, it’ll start working its magic right away. Another great option is aged manure, which adds nitrogen and phosphorus to the soil. Just be sure to use it sparingly, as too much can cause an overabundance of nutrients.

Some key things to keep in mind when amending with organic matter: always choose a high-quality amendment that’s free from contaminants; follow the recommended application rates; and integrate your amendments into existing soil practices for optimal results.

Seed Starting and Germination

When you start seedlings from scratch, they have very different fertilization needs compared to established plants. During germination and early growth stages, it’s essential to provide a boost of nutrients without over-fertilizing. This is where starter fertilizers or foliar sprays come into play.

Starter fertilizers are specifically designed for young seedlings, providing a gentle yet effective way to promote root development and establishment. Look for products that contain phosphorus, as this element promotes healthy root growth. Use these fertilizers at half the recommended strength, and only apply once or twice during the first two weeks of growth.

Foliar sprays are another great option for delivering nutrients directly to seedlings. These sprays can be applied throughout the growing season and provide a quick pick-me-up when your plants need it most. Choose products that contain micronutrients like magnesium, calcium, and iron, which are essential for healthy plant development.

When using starter fertilizers or foliar sprays, remember to follow these key tips: always read the label carefully, apply at the recommended strength, and avoid over-fertilizing. This will help you create a strong foundation for your tomato plants to thrive throughout their growth cycle.

Planting and Transplanting

When planting new tomatoes, it’s essential to fertilize them properly from the beginning. Newly planted tomato seedlings require a boost of nutrients to establish a strong root system and promote healthy growth. Start by applying a balanced fertilizer with an N-P-K ratio of 10-10-10 or 20-20-20 at the time of planting. Follow the package instructions for application rates, but as a general rule, start with a half-strength solution to avoid burning your seedlings.

As the seedlings grow and develop their first set of true leaves, you can gradually increase the fertilizer application rate to full strength. It’s also crucial to provide additional nutrients through foliar sprays or soil drenches, especially if you’re using drip irrigation systems that don’t deliver fertilizers directly to the roots.

For example, a tomato plant will go through significant growth stages during its first few weeks of development. During this period, it needs more phosphorus for root development and nitrogen for leaf growth. Use a fertilizer with a higher phosphorus content (such as 15-30-15) during this stage to promote healthy roots and strong stem development.

Organic and Natural Fertilizers (e.g., Compost Tea, Alfalfa Meal)

When it comes to fertilizing tomatoes, many gardeners are turning to organic and natural options. These alternatives offer a range of benefits over synthetic fertilizers, from reducing chemical use to improving soil health.

Using compost tea as an example, this liquid solution is made by steeping compost in water, releasing beneficial microbes that promote healthy root growth and nutrient uptake. By incorporating compost tea into your tomato fertilizer routine, you can expect to see improved yields and reduced susceptibility to disease.

Another popular natural option is alfalfa meal, a slow-release fertilizer made from ground alfalfa plants. Rich in nitrogen, phosphorus, and potassium, alfalfa meal promotes strong plant development and fruiting. When used as part of a balanced fertilization plan, alfalfa meal can help support the long-term health and productivity of your tomato crop.

By opting for organic and natural fertilizers, you’re not only reducing your environmental impact but also creating a healthier growing environment for your tomatoes.

Nutrient Deficiencies (e.g., Nitrogen Deficiency, Iron Chlorosis)

Nutrient deficiencies are one of the most common problems tomato growers face. They can lead to reduced yields, smaller fruit, and lower plant quality. Let’s take a closer look at some of the most common nutrient deficiencies that affect tomatoes.

Nitrogen deficiency is often recognizable by its yellowing leaves, which may turn entirely pale or even become scorched in severe cases. To address this issue, you can add a balanced fertilizer high in nitrogen to your soil, or use a foliar spray with a nitrogen-rich formula. Iron chlorosis, on the other hand, causes interveinal chlorosis, where veins between leaflets remain green while the surrounding tissue turns yellow or white. This condition is often caused by high pH levels or inadequate iron in the soil. To treat it, you can add an iron chelate fertilizer to your soil.

It’s essential to note that these issues can be easily avoided with regular soil testing and targeted fertilization. Regular monitoring of plant growth and leaf color will help you identify any potential nutrient deficiencies early on.

Pest and Disease Management

As you work towards maximizing your tomato yields through fertilization, it’s essential to address another critical aspect of tomato cultivation: pest and disease management. Integrated Pest Management (IPM) strategies are a must for maintaining healthy plants and preventing the spread of diseases.

Cultural controls involve modifying your growing environment to prevent pests and diseases from taking hold. This can include techniques such as crop rotation, adjusting watering schedules, and ensuring good air circulation around your plants. For example, tomatoes grown in areas with high humidity are more susceptible to fungal diseases; by using raised beds or trellises, you can improve airflow and reduce moisture accumulation.

Biological controls rely on introducing beneficial organisms that naturally prey on pests or help control disease-causing pathogens. Encourage these beneficial insects by planting companion crops like basil, which repels pests that target tomatoes. You can also introduce beneficial nematodes to combat grubs and other insect larvae.

Chemical controls should be used sparingly as a last resort, but they can be effective against severe infestations or diseases. When necessary, use targeted, registered pesticides to minimize harm to beneficial insects and the environment.

Frequently Asked Questions

How do I know when to start fertilizing my tomato plants?

Start fertilizing your tomatoes when the seedlings have two sets of leaves, usually about one week after transplanting. This is a crucial timing step to ensure that your plant receives essential nutrients for optimal growth.

Can I use the same fertilizer for all stages of tomato growth?

While you can use a balanced fertilizer throughout the growing season, it’s recommended to switch to a fertilizer higher in phosphorus (P) during fruiting and flowering stages. This will promote root growth, fruit production, and overall plant health.

How do I prevent nutrient deficiencies in my tomatoes?

To avoid common nutrient deficiencies like nitrogen or iron chlorosis, regularly test your soil pH and nutrient levels. You can use a DIY testing kit or consult with a local nursery professional for guidance. Amending the soil with organic matter, such as compost tea or alfalfa meal, will also help maintain balanced nutrient levels.

Can I mix different types of fertilizers together?

Mixing different types of fertilizers is generally not recommended, as it can lead to over-fertilization and negatively impact plant health. Instead, choose a single fertilizer that meets your tomato variety’s specific needs or stick to a balanced NPK formula for most stages of growth.

How do I know if my soil pH is suitable for tomatoes?

Most tomato varieties prefer a slightly acidic to neutral soil pH between 6.0 and 7.0. You can purchase an affordable DIY pH testing kit at your local nursery or online to determine the acidity level in your garden bed.
